Member of the banned terrorist organization "Islamic State" was detained in Bishkek. Bishkek Main Department of Interior reported.
According to it, activity of a terrorist cell, members of which recruited new supporters, has been suppressed. Secret meetings were held in a rented apartment.
As noted, the detainee is a citizen of Russia. During a search of his apartment, there was confiscated a large amount of extremist literature, weapons and ammunition, including four ISIL flags, sawed-off gun, two stun grenades, bullets of different caliber, masks, five discs, five religious books, leaflets, mobile phones and a laptop. Psychotropic substances and cannabis have been also confiscated.
The police are conducing further investigation and operational-search measures to detect criminal contacts and associates of the underground terrorist cell.
